The automotive segment is one of the largest consumers of high strength adhesives, primarily due to the industry's focus on lightweighting and improving fuel efficiency. High strength adhesives are used in various automotive applications such as bonding body panels, structural components, and interior parts. These adhesives offer superior performance in terms of shear strength, resistance to vibration, and the ability to withstand extreme temperatures and environmental conditions. Their ability to provide strong, durable bonds while reducing the need for mechanical fasteners is a significant factor in the automotive industry's adoption of high strength adhesives.
Furthermore, high strength adhesives also contribute to enhanced safety, noise reduction, and improved design flexibility in vehicle manufacturing. As the automotive industry transitions to electric vehicles (EVs) and adopts more sustainable manufacturing practices, the demand for high strength adhesives is expected to rise. These adhesives also offer advantages in the production of lightweight composite materials, which are integral to EVs and fuel-efficient vehicles. The automotive industry's shift toward greater use of adhesives rather than traditional mechanical fasteners is expected to fuel the growth of the high strength adhesives market within this segment.
The electronics sector is another key application area for high strength adhesives, with adhesives used for bonding components in a wide range of devices, from consumer electronics to industrial equipment. High strength adhesives are particularly important for the assembly of smartphones, tablets, computers, and televisions, where precision and reliability are crucial. They are used in bonding glass, displays, components, and even semiconductors. Their ability to provide strong bonds while maintaining electrical conductivity and thermal stability is essential for modern electronic devices, which are becoming increasingly compact and advanced.
As consumer demand for smaller, thinner, and more efficient electronic devices grows, the electronics industry is increasingly relying on high strength adhesives to meet these requirements. Adhesives also contribute to the durability and longevity of devices by protecting components from moisture, dust, and heat. With the rapid advancements in wearable technology, flexible displays, and the Internet of Things (IoT), the need for innovative adhesive solutions is expected to continue growing, making the electronics segment a major driver of the high strength adhesives market.
In the construction industry, high strength adhesives are gaining popularity due to their ability to bond materials like glass, metal, concrete, and wood, offering improved structural integrity and design flexibility. These adhesives are used in a variety of applications, including window glazing, flooring, ceiling tiles, insulation panels, and more. High strength adhesives are especially valuable in areas where mechanical fasteners or welding are not ideal, such as in delicate or aesthetically sensitive areas. The demand for adhesives in construction is also driven by the need for enhanced sustainability, energy efficiency, and cost-effective building solutions.
Furthermore, high strength adhesives provide advantages over traditional bonding methods by offering faster installation times and reducing the overall weight of structures. The ability to replace welding, riveting, and bolting with adhesives contributes to faster and more efficient construction processes. As the construction industry embraces green building initiatives and seeks innovative solutions for sustainable development, high strength adhesives are expected to see increased adoption. The segment is anticipated to benefit from the growing trend toward modular and prefabricated construction, where adhesives are used to assemble and bond components before they are transported to construction sites.
The medical industry relies on high strength adhesives for a variety of applications, particularly in the production of medical devices, wound care products, and surgical instruments. These adhesives must meet stringent regulatory standards for safety, biocompatibility, and sterilization while providing reliable, long-lasting bonds. High strength adhesives are used to secure components in medical devices, such as catheters, sensors, and pacemakers, where the bond strength is critical to the device's performance and patient safety. Additionally, adhesives are used in the manufacturing of disposable medical products, including bandages, dressings, and surgical drapes, to ensure that they stay intact during use.
One of the main advantages of high strength adhesives in the medical field is their ability to bond materials like plastics, metals, and glass with precision and reliability. Medical adhesives also offer flexibility, as they can be formulated to adhere to sensitive tissues without causing irritation or damage. With increasing healthcare needs and the growing demand for advanced medical treatments and devices, the medical segment is poised to see substantial growth in the high strength adhesives market. The continued focus on minimizing invasive procedures and improving patient outcomes through the use of adhesives will drive further innovation and expansion in this application area.
The industrial segment is a significant consumer of high strength adhesives, with applications spanning various sectors, including aerospace, manufacturing, and heavy machinery. High strength adhesives are used to bond a variety of materials, such as metals, plastics, ceramics, and composites, providing strength and durability for industrial products and components. In aerospace, for example, adhesives are used in the assembly of aircraft parts, providing lightweight solutions without compromising structural integrity. Similarly, high strength adhesives are used in the manufacturing of heavy machinery, automotive parts, and construction equipment, where performance, reliability, and longevity are paramount.
In the industrial sector, high strength adhesives offer several advantages over traditional mechanical fastening methods, including reduced weight, enhanced design flexibility, and the ability to bond dissimilar materials. These adhesives are also instrumental in improving the efficiency of manufacturing processes by reducing assembly time and costs. As industries continue to focus on optimizing production processes and improving product performance, the demand for high strength adhesives is expected to rise. The industrial sector will likely continue to drive innovation in adhesive formulations, particularly in the areas of automation, robotics, and advanced manufacturing technologies.
The "Others" segment in the high strength adhesives market includes a variety of niche applications across industries such as packaging, textiles, and consumer goods. High strength adhesives are used in packaging for sealing, bonding, and providing tamper resistance, ensuring that products are securely packed and protected during transportation. In textiles, adhesives are used to bond fabrics, create waterproof seams, and enhance the durability of garments and other fabric-based products. Additionally, in consumer goods, adhesives are applied in the assembly of furniture, electronics, and appliances, offering both functional and aesthetic benefits.
As the demand for innovative materials and solutions increases across different sectors, the "Others" segment of the high strength adhesives market is expected to expand. Adhesive manufacturers are continually developing new formulations to meet the specific requirements of these applications, such as ensuring flexibility, strength, and resistance to environmental factors. The versatility of high strength adhesives allows them to be used in a wide range of industries, contributing to their growing presence in diverse market segments. As these industries evolve, the demand for customized adhesive solutions is expected to rise, offering opportunities for further growth in the "Others" application segment.
One key trend driving the high strength adhesives market is the increasing shift towards sustainable and eco-friendly adhesive formulations. Manufacturers are focusing on developing adhesives that are not only high-performing but also reduce environmental impact. This trend is particularly prominent in industries such as automotive and construction, where there is a growing emphasis on green building practices, fuel-efficient vehicles, and the reduction of volatile organic compounds (VOCs) in adhesives. As sustainability becomes a more significant consideration in industrial and manufacturing processes, high strength adhesives that meet these environmental criteria are expected to see increased demand.
Another important trend in the high strength adhesives market is the growing focus on automation and smart manufacturing. With the advent of Industry 4.0 and the integration of robotic technologies in production lines, there is an increasing need for adhesives that can support automated assembly processes. High strength adhesives that offer rapid curing times, superior bonding capabilities, and compatibility with automated dispensing systems are in high demand. This trend is reshaping how adhesives are used across various industries, allowing manufacturers to streamline production, reduce labor costs, and improve overall efficiency.
